Fourth Generation


9. Sarah CARTER was born about 1834 in Biddenden, Kent.7 She was baptized on 15 Jul 1838 in Biddenden, Kent.2 She was living on 30 Mar 1851 in North Street, Biddenden, Kent.4 She was living on 7 Apr 1861 in Steed Quarter, Biddenden, Kent.8 She died about 1879. Sarah shows up on the 1871 census but not on the 1881. James, her husband is a widower by that time. There is a Sarah Bentley who died in Tenterden, Kent in 1879 (Sep Quarter (Q3) District Tenterden, County Kent, Volume 2a, Page 342)

Sarah CARTER and James BENTLEY had marriage banns published on 18 Jan 1860 in Biddenden, Kent.2 They were married on 28 Jan 1860 in Biddenden, Kent.9 Married at the parish church, Biddenden. James BENTLEY (son of William BENTLEY and Hannah HIGGINS) was born about 1832 in Sutton Valence, Kent.7 He was living on 6 Jun 1841 in Sutton Valence, Kent.10 He was living on 7 Apr 1861 in Steed Quarter, Biddenden, Kent.8 He was living on 3 Apr 1881 in Podkin, Biddenden, Kent.11 He died between 1881 and 1891. Not shown on 1891 census On the 1871 census, James is noted as being an Agricultural Laborer. However, on the marriage certificate of is daughter, Betsy, and Robert Law (18 April 1881) James was shown to be a Farmer.

By the time of the 1881 census, James is a widower and is living with his father, William, and his daughter, Betsy, at Podkin, Biddenden. James is a farm bailiff.

The LDS transcription of the 1881 census is incorrect in the name for the head of the household is BEASLEY. However, as Robert Law, Betsy's future husband, is visiting at the time then the evidence leans toward the fact that the name should be BENTLEY.

Interestingly, there is also another visitor, Caroline Cox (46). a spinster born in Tenterden. Did James marry her later? Sarah CARTER and James BENTLEY had the following children:
